District Confirmed that an English Tourist Who Had Arrived in Cartagena for His Marriage Died Drowning on the Beaches of El Laguito

Summary by El Tiempo
Authorities warn of adverse meteomarine conditions that plague the region.

There is shock in Cartagena after the discovery of the lifeless body of a 30-year-old British tourist, identified as James Winkles, who apparently died of drowning while visiting the city.The foreign body appeared floating on the beaches of the El Laguito sector on the morning of this Sunday, March 22, which alerted the authorities and relief agencies.I was visiting with his partner.According to preliminary reports, Winkles was in Cartagena enjo…
